Writing for cafebabel.com

cafebabel.com is open to your contributions, but before taking up your pens please read the following information carefully. If you don't follow these rules, you run the risk that your article might not be published!

Style of articles

Cafebabel.com articles are not just about conveying information but taking a critical look at current affairs and analysing events for their readers. Articles can also be in the form of tribunes or interviews. Each article must be written in the mother-tongue of its author and will be translated into the other cafebabel.com languages by our translators.
